Now that you have registered for the BOTS century challenge, we hope that you are as excited as we are to complete this century (100kms) challenge.

You might have butterflies in your stomach, thatís absolutely normal.

*To help you in this attempt here are some quick tips:*
  • -> Be clear of the route - https://www.strava.com/routes/11011020
  • -> Kindly download Strava App (Play store/ios App store) on your smartphone to help you with Navigation
  • -> This will be a timed event hence be sure to finish the ride
  • -> Try to get at least 6 - 8 hours of sleep the night before
  • -> Eat a healthy portion of your normal food the night before
  • -> Do not try anything NEW with your diet
  • -> Spend 15mins of your time the night before to set aside everything you need for your ride tomorrow

*Mandatory to be furnished by all riders:*
  • -> A well-maintained bicycle
  • -> Helmet
  • -> Reflective jacket (with big reflective pattern on it)
  • -> Front and rear light (with extra battery or charger)
  • -> Bib card
  • -> Completely filled up indemnity form (click on the link below)

*Essentials to carry on this ride:*
  • -> Two Spare inner tubes
  • -> Portable air pump
  • -> Multitool
  • -> Some cash and ID proof
  • -> Hydration and nutrition supplements as per requirement
  • -> Puncture patch kit
